Transaction 7f64d0d53ef514ee22724657cefde24d60990c3bfb7ec1f94e2a2d0609a85d19

2 Input
2 Outputs
  • 7f64d0d53ef514ee22724657cefde24d60990c3bfb7ec1f94e2a2d0609a85d19:0
  • value  1495000
    address  3H8ztPnzcpWzJ67eBKTY48y9K17DTRaq4S
  • 7f64d0d53ef514ee22724657cefde24d60990c3bfb7ec1f94e2a2d0609a85d19:1
  • value  1114644
    address  1DLYUZft9K3U2EdMhz2c2Go8VAn5zUEPED